Excellent ±2.99 acre development opportunity located on Murfreesboro Pike, one of the primary corridors connecting Antioch and LaVergne with strong daily traffic and visibility. The property sits in a growing area of the Nashville metro with convenient access to I-24 and nearby employment centers, retail, and everyday amenities. Zoned MULA (Mixed-Use Limited Access), the site allows higher-density residential or mixed-use development with buildings up to four stories. The zoning supports approximately 120,000 square feet of multifamily development or up to 85,000 square feet of mixed-use, offering flexibility for developers depending on project design. The parcel features flat topography, which helps simplify grading and site preparation. A sewer line is located on the same side of the street approximately 400 feet from the property, providing a potential infrastructure advantage. The location is close to Tanger Outlets Antioch along with nearby retail, dining, and services that support residential demand in the area.
